Transaction e86ceabfdacb8f1cbc22cf1346b58e114c6416aa6aa6cc28e753f566c26ea97f
1 Input
1 Output
-
e86ceabfdacb8f1cbc22cf1346b58e114c6416aa6aa6cc28e753f566c26ea97f:0
- value
- 19806742
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 32b902cd9f81dabaaa7cea6937bba6dc722ea4ab OP_EQUALVERIFY OP_CHECKSIG
- address
- 15dCRNuYyWCmw1jiuQ3EjeSHaDm6MNnTXm